I Promise We’re Cool Deadline reports Phil Lord and Chris Miller are attached to produce, I Promise We’re Cool, “a high concept high school comedy with a sci-fi twist” from director Max Tzannes. Though details on the plot are currently kept under wraps, the script hails from The Sex Lives of College Girls and Monster: The Ed Gein Story actor, Charlie Hall. Helldivers According to Deadline, Jason Momoa has exited the Helldivers movie from director Justin Lin for an undisclosed reason.

The Lord of the Rings: The Hunt for Gollum In a recent interview with GamesRadar+, Elijah Wood revealed his role in The Hunt for Gollum is “relatively small.” I mean, it’s sort of like getting the band back together a little bit with that film. A lot of the creative team who were part of Lord of the Rings are part of Hunt for Gollum. I’m just looking forward to seeing all those people again. It feels like a family reunion. My part to play is relatively small, but I’m just excited to go back and spend some time in New Zealand and see old friends. Hereditary 2 During a Q&A at the The American Cinematheque’s annual Bleak Week (via Gold Derby), Ari Aster revealed he’s written a prequel to Hereditary but “it never feels like the right time” to make it.
